Product Description

  • Lewitt PURE TUBE Studio Set
  • Large Diaphragm Tube Microphone Set
  • Tube microphone with gold-coated 1" true condenser capsule
  • Optimised for professional speech and vocal recordings
  • Polar pattern: cardioid
  • Hand-selected 12AU7/ECC82 tube
  • Transformer-based filter to compensate for proximity effect
  • Inherent noise: 7 db (A)
  • Sensitivity: 28.2 mV/Pa
  • -31 dBV/Pa
  • Max. SPL: 132 dB
  • Dynamic range: 125 dB
  • Metal housing made of die-cast zinc
  • Dimensions (W x H x D): 65 x 196 x 45 mm
  • Weight: 692 g
  • Set consisting of: power supply
  • microphone shock mount
  • magnetic pop filter
  • 7-pin XLR cable 5 m and Mil-Spec carrying case
  • 10 years Lewitt warranty
PROS
  • • Hand-selected 12AU7/ECC82 tube delivers a warm, vintage character.
  • • Die-cast zinc housing provides robust build quality and excellent shielding.
  • • Transformer-based proximity effect compensation minimizes low-end boominess.
  • • Complete set with shock mount, pop filter, and case offers immediate usability.
CONS
  • • Cardioid-only polar pattern limits versatility for certain recording scenarios.
  • • Relatively high self-noise (7dB(A)) may be noticeable on quieter sources.
  • • The larger size and weight (692g) can be unwieldy on some stands.
